Kinds Of Sedation Options
When it comes to selecting the appropriate sedation alternative for your dental treatment, you'll find numerous approaches customized to different demands and choices. The most usual types are laughing gas, dental sedation, and IV sedation.
Laughing invisalign groupon , also known as giggling gas, is a popular option for lots of people. It's inhaled with a mask, supplying a calming impact while permitting you to continue to be awake and responsive. The effects wear off rapidly, so you can drive yourself home later.
Dental sedation involves taking a prescribed drug before your visit. This alternative can vary from mild to modest sedation, depending upon the dosage. You'll feel relaxed, yet you may not remember much of the treatment. You'll require someone to accompany you home, as the effects can linger.
IV sedation offers much deeper leisure and permits your dental professional to change the sedation level throughout the treatment. This technique is perfect for longer or a lot more intricate treatments. You'll likely be in a semi-conscious state and will certainly need somebody to drive you home afterward.
Each choice has its benefits, so discussing your preferences and worry about your dental expert will aid you make the best selection for your demands.
